产品概述

最近更新时间:2019-08-23 15:42:58

产品简介

海外加速(Global Content Delivery)将腾讯云高性能加速节点拓展至全球各地,在全球范围内对静态内容加速,下载分发加速,音视频点播加速等功能提供支持。腾讯云全球服务节点会按照一定的缓存策略存储您的业务内容,当您的用户在海外向您的某一业务内容发起请求时,请求会被调度至最接近用户的服务节点,直接由服务节点快速响应,有效降低用户访问延迟,提升可用性。

GCD 有效地解决了目前国际互联网业务中网络层面的以下问题:

  1. 海外终端用户与业务服务器地域间物理距离远,需要通过复杂链路进行多次网络转发,跨境传输延时较高且不稳定。
  2. 业务服务器网络带宽、处理能力有限,当接收到海量用户请求时,会导致响应速度降低、可用性降低。
  3. 国内客户业务出海,如在海外搭建服务器,服务器建设、运维成本高且支持有限。

GCD 接入简单,您无需调整自身业务结构,或是进行复杂的操作配置,即可享受全球加速服务。您可以通过 快速入门,轻松启动您的海外加速服务。

加速原理

域名接入 GCD 开始使用海外加速服务后,当您的用户发起 HTTP 请求时,实际的处理流程如下图所示:

详细说明如下:

  1. 用户向 Local DNS 发起域名解析请求。
  2. 解析请求会发送至腾讯云全球调度系统,通过实时链路控制、静态人工运维、节点状态监控,为请求分配最佳节点 IP。
  3. Local DNS 获取返回的解析 IP,用户获取解析 IP。
  4. 用户向获取的 IP 发起对资源的访问请求。
  5. 若该 IP 对应的海外边缘节点缓存该资源,则会将数据直接返回给用户,此时请求结束。
  6. 若该节点未缓存该资源,则节点会就近向腾讯云 CDN 区域中心发起请求。
  7. 若 CDN 区域中心未缓存该资源,则向业务源站发起对资源的请求。区域中心间通过智能路由互联,结合腾讯云专项路径优化,规划最优回源路径。
  8. 获取资源后,节点结合用户自定义配置的缓存策略,缓存资源,并将资源返回给用户,此时请求结束。